representation of IKEv2/IPsec

Oletko koskaan ollut hämmentynyt VPN-palvelujen määrittämisessä käytetyistä termeistä? Olet ehkä kuullut termistä IKEv2 (Internet Key Exchange, versio 2), mutta kukaan ei ole koskaan selittänyt sinulle, mikä se on? Tässä tapauksessa sinulla on onnea, koska tässä artikkelissa kerrotaan IKEv2:sta ja mitä se tarkoittaa sinulle VPN-käyttäjänä.

Sisällysluettelo

    Mikä on IKEv2?

    Tietojenkäsittelyssä IKEv2 on VPN-tunnelointiprotokolla, joka takaa turvallisen verkkoviestinnän kahden laitteen välillä. IKEv2 toimii IPsec-protokollan kanssa muodostaen VPN-protokollan nimeltä IKEv2/IPSec. IKEv2 auttaa laitteita tunnistamaan toisensa ja IPsec-protokolla tarjoaa tietoturvaa tietojen siirron aikana.

    IKE perustuu Oakley Key Determination Protocol -protokollaan ja ISAKMP:iin. Ne ovat kummatkin laajalti hyväksyttyjä menetelmiä, jotta kaksi laitetta voivat vaihtaa tarvittavia tietoja suojausavainten luomiseksi (tietojen salaamista varten) suojaamattoman yhteyden kautta. 

    Kuvittele, että haluat lähettää salaisen viestin tuntemattomalle henkilölle. Jos salaat sen / kirjoitat sen salakirjoituksena, kukaan viestin sieppaava ei pysty lukemaan sitä – mutta ei pysty viestin vastaanottajakaan. Miten vaihdat käytetyn salakirjoituksen, jotta viesti pystytään lukemaan, kun et tiedä vastaanottajaa? IKEv2 auttaa tässä tekemällä jotain samantapaista kuin matemaattisessa ongelmanratkaisussa. 

    IKEv2 käyttää X.509-varmenteita (standardi sen tunnistamiseen, että julkinen avain kuuluu sinulle) laitteisiin esitelläkseen itsensä. Sen jälkeen se luo ”jaetun salaisuuden” Diffie–Hellman-avaintenvaihtoalgoritmin avulla. Se on parhaiten selitetty tässä. 

    Kaikki tämä tarkoittaa, että IKEv2 toimii salauksen turvallisuutta koskevien, julkisesti testattujen ja laajalti hyväksyttyjen standardien mukaisesti.

    Miksi IKEv2 ja IPsec mainitaan aina yhdessä?

    IKEv2 yhdistettiin IPSec-protokollaan Microsoftin ja Ciscon yhteisen ponnistelun tuloksena. IKEv2:n ja IPsecin sulautuminen on yksi sen nopeuden salaisuuksista. 

    IKEv2 toimii käyttäjätilassa, joka antaa sille käyttöoikeuden tietojen säilytykseen. Sen ansiosta IKEv2 voi helposti noutaa kaikki määritystiedot, joita tarvitaan suojaussidokseen. 

    Toisaalta IPsec toimii kernelissä, tietokonejärjestelmien syväkerroksessa, joka hallitsee kaikkea. Sen ansiosta IPsec voi käsitellä tietoja paljon nopeammin. 

    An image explaining how IPsec and IKEv2 work together.

    Toimimalla yhdessä IKEv2 käyttää vähemmän datapaketteja suojaussidoksen muodostamiseen palvelimen kanssa. Se vie sitten kaikki tiedot – yhteydessä käytetyt IP-osoitteet, tietoturvatoimenpiteet ja portit – ja antaa ne IPsecille, joka käyttää sitten suojaussidoksia liikenteen salaamiseen. 

    Mitä IPsec tekee tarkalleen ottaen? Olen iloinen, että kysyit – meillä on mahtava artikkeli, jossa selitetään IPsec VPN -palvelujen perusteita. Siinä selitetään myös, miksi siihen viitataan yleensä IKEv2:na koko nimen IKEv2/IPsec sijasta (lyhyesti sanoen, koska IKEv2 otettiin käyttöön vuonna 2005 eli se on selvästi uudempi kehitysaskel kuin IKEv1 ja IPsec vuodelta 1995).

    Mikä on IKEv1:n ja IKEv2:n ero?

    Saatat nyt pohtia, mikä eri versioissa on niin erityistä. IKEv1:n ja IKEv2:n välillä on varsin monia eroja, joilla on merkitystä lähinnä VPN-palveluja käyttäville. Tiivistettynä neljä tärkeintä asiaa ovat seuraavat:

    1. IKEv2 toimii nopeammin ja tehokkaammin joidenkin prosessien karsinnan ja optimoinnin ansiosta.
    2. IKEv2 kuluttaa vähemmän kaistanleveyttä.
    3. IKEv2:ssa on sisäinen NAT (Network address translation) -ylitys.
    4. IKEv2 tukee EAP (Extensible Authentication Protocol) -protokollaa tehden siitä turvallisemman.

    Onko IKEv2 VPN turvallinen?

    Lyhyt vastaus on kyllä.

    VPN-protokollan turvallisuudessa on kyse pohjimmiltaan sen soveltamisesta ja itse protokollaan liittyvistä luontaisista ongelmista. IKEv2:lla ei ole mitään omia tunnettuja haavoittuvuuksia.

    Jos VPN-palveluntarjoaja määrittää IKEv2:n oikein, siihen ei liity turvallisuusongelmia.

    Miten määritän IKEv2:n laitteeseeni?

    Helpoin tapa määrittää IKEv2 laitteeseesi on hankkia VPN-palvelu, joka tukee IKEv2:ta. macOS-, iOS- ja Android-käyttäjille ohjeet voivat olla näinkin yksinkertaiset:

    1. Tilaa Surfshark.
    2. Lataa ja asenna sovellus.
    3. Vaihda IKEv2:een siirtymällä kohtaan Settings > VPN settings > Protocol (Asetukset, VPN-asetukset, Protokolla). 

    Siinä kaikki!

    Jos haluat tehdä sen manuaalisesti tai määrittää sen Windowsissa tai Linuxissa, se voi olla paljon vaikeampaa.

    Miten IKEv2 määritetään Windows 11:een?

    Onko sinulla VPN-palveluntarjoaja ja asetukset palvelimelle, johon yhdistät? Tee silloin seuraavaa: 

    1. Avaa ”Haku” (napsauta Windows-kuvakkeen vieressä olevaa suurennuslasia tehtäväpalkissa).
    2. Kirjoita hakuun ”VPN”.
    3. Valitse VPN-asetukset.
    4. Napsauta ”Lisää VPN”.
    5. Syötä tarvittavat tiedot.
    6. Napsauta internet-yhteyden/äänen/akun (jos kannettava tietokone) kuvaketta kellon vieressä tehtäväpalkissa.
    7. Napsauta ”VPN”.
    8. Valitse luomasi yhteys.
    9. Napsauta ”Yhdistä”.

    Miten määritän IKEv2:n macOSiin?

    Tässä on oppaamme IKEv2:n määrittämiseen, kun palveluntarjoajana on Surfshark. Jos sinulla on toinen palveluntarjoaja ja järjestelmääsi on jo asennettu suojausvarmenne, toimi seuraavasti:

    1. Siirry järjestelmän asetuksiin ja valitse ”Verkko”.
    2. Napsauta verkon ikkunassa ”+”-kuvaketta ja syötä tarvittavat asetukset ennen kuin napsautat ”Luo”
      1. Rajapinta: VPN
      2. VPN-tyyppi: IKEv2
      3. Palvelun nimi: voit valita minkä tahansa haluamasi nimen.
    3. Täytä palvelimen osoite ja etätunnus, jotka sait VPN-palveluntarjoajalta. 
    4. Napsauta ”Todennusasetukset…” -painiketta, valitse todennusmenetelmäksi ”Käyttäjänimi” ja syötä tunnistetietosi.
    5. Paina ”OK” ja sovella asetuksia.
    6. Napsauta ”Yhdistä” yhteyden muodostamiseksi.
    7. Jos olet rastittanut ”Näytä VPN:n tila valikkopalkissa” -ruudun, voit nyt helposti yhdistää ja katkaista yhteyden suoraan valikkopalkista.

    Miten määritän IKEv2:n Android-laitteeseeni? 

    Jos olet Surfshark-käyttäjä, tässä on opas IKEv2:n määrittämiseen manuaalisesti Android-laitteeseen. Jos näin ei ole, tarvitset suojausvarmennetta VPN-palveluntarjoajalta ja sinun on toimittava seuraavasti: 

    1. Hanki strongSwan VPN -asiakassovellus Google Playsta.
    2. Avaa strongSwan-sovellus, napauta ylälaidassa olevaa kolmea pystysuoraa pistettä ja valitse ”CA certificates” (CA-varmenteet).
    3. Napauta varmenneluettelossa kolmea pystysuoraa pistettä ja valitse ”Import certificate” (Tuo varmenne).
    4. Etsi varmenne, napauta sitä, ja napauta sitten ”Import certificate” (Tuo varmenne).
    5. Siirry takaisin strongSwanin päänäyttöön ja napauta ”Add VPN” (Lisää VPN).
    6. Syötä ”Server” (Palvelin) -kenttään VPN-palvelimen isäntänimi.
    7. Syötä palvelun tunnistetiedot ”Username” (Käyttäjänimi)- ja ”Password” (Salasana) -kenttiin.
    8. Syötä haluamasi nimi ”Profile name” (Profiilin nimi) -kenttään.
    9. Napauta ”Save” (Tallenna).
    10. Kun olet palannut päänäyttöön, napauta uutta profiilia yhteyden muodostamiseksi.
    11. Siinä kaikki!

    Miten määritän IKEv2:n Ubuntuun?

    Oletetaan, että sinulla on jo VPN-toimittaja ja palvelin saatavilla. Toimi tällöin seuraavasti:

    1. Avaa pääte.
    2. Syötä ”sudo apt-get install -y strongswan network-manager-strongswan libcharon-extra-plugins”.
    3. Avaa ”Connection Settings” (Yhteysasetukset) ja valitse ”Wired Connections” (Langalliset yhteydet) ja sitten ”Wired Setting” (Langallinen yhteys).
    4. Napsauta valtavaa plus-merkkiä kohdan ”VPN” vieressä.
    5. Valitse IKEv2.
    6. Syötä käyttäjänimesi, salasanasi ja VPN-yhteyden muut tiedot.
    7. Napsauta ”Add” (Lisää).
    8. Voit nyt yhdistää VPN:ään!

    Miten määritän IKEv2:n iOSiin?

    Tässä on oppaamme IKEv2:n määrittämiseen iOSiin Surfsharkin kanssa. Jos sinulla on toinen palveluntarjoaja ja järjestelmääsi on jo asennettu suojausvarmenne, toimi seuraavasti:

    1. Avaa laitteesi Settings (Asetukset) -sovellus, siirry kohtaan ”General” (Yleistä) ja napauta VPN-välilehteä.
    2. Valitse ”Add VPN Configuration…” (Lisää VPN-määritys…) ja täytä kaikki tarvittavat tiedot:
      1. Tyyppi: IKEv2
      2. Kuvaus: nimi, jonka haluat antaa tälle yhteydelle.
      3. Palvelin: palvelimen isäntänimi.
      4. Etätunnus: sama isäntänimi, jonka syötit ”Server” (Palvelin) -kenttään.
      5. Paikallinen tunnus: jätä tyhjäksi.
      6. Käyttäjän todennus: valitse ”Username” (Käyttäjänimi).
      7. Käyttäjänimi: VPN-palvelun käyttäjänimi.
      8. Salasana: VPN-palvelun salasana.
      9. Välityspalvelin: pois päältä.
    3. Paina ”Done” (Valmis), kun olet syöttänyt kaikki tiedot.
    4. VPN-yhteytesi löytyy nyt VPN-välilehdestä kohdasta Settings > General (Asetukset, Yleistä).

    Miten IKEv2 pärjää vertailussa muihin protokolliin?

    IKEv2:n lisäksi on luonnollisesti myös muita protokollia ja käyttäjät haluavat aina tietää, miten ne pärjäävät keskinäisessä vertailussa.

    VPN-protokollista liikkuu paljon vääriä tietoja internetissä ja lähinnä itse protokollien vertailun vuoksi. Tiivistettynä voidaan todeta VPN-protokollan nopeudesta ja turvallisuudesta seuraavaa:

    1. Protokollaa, johon ei liity tunnettuja haavoittuvuuksia, pidetään turvallisena.
    2. VPN:n yhteysnopeutesi riippuu lähinnä seuraavista:
      1. internet-palvelun laatu,
      2. laitteen laatu,
      3. VPN-palvelimen suorituskyky ja kuormitus,
      4. etäisyytesi VPN-palvelimeen.

    Mikä näistä protokollista täyttää turvallisuuskriteerit? Lähinnä kolme eli OpenVPN, WireGuard® ja IKEv2. Kaikista muista suosituista protokollista on löytynyt haavoittuvuuksia (PPTP, L2TP/IPSec) tai niitä ei ole koskaan auditoitu (SSTP).

    Loppujen lopuksi VPN-protokollan suoriutuminen riippuu siitä, miten oma laitteesi toimii vuorovaikutuksessa VPN-palvelimen määrityksen kanssa. Käytä siis palveluntarjoajaa, johon luotat, ja VPN-protokollaa, joka sopii sinulle parhaiten!

    ”WireGuard” on Jason A. Donenfeldin rekisteröity tavaramerkki.

    IKEv2 vs. OpenVPN: kumpi on parempi?

    IKEv2 ja OpenVPN ovat hyvin samantapaisia, mitä tulee tavalliseen VPN-käyttäjään. 

    • Kummatkin protokollat ovat hyvin turvallisia: niissä voidaan käyttää monia salattuja algoritmeja, eikä niillä ole mitään tunnettuja heikkouksia. 
    • IKEv2 on teknisesti nopeampi: erilainen lähestymistapa salaukseen tarkoittaa, että IKEv2 on lähes aina nopeampi kuin OpenVPN. Se, onko nopeuserolla merkitystä, on toinen kysymys. 
    • IKEv2 on teknisesti helpompi määrittää: useat käyttöjärjestelmät ja mobiilijärjestelmät tukevat natiivisti IKEv2:ta. Jos OpenVPN halutaan määrittää manuaalisesti, käyttäjän on ladattava asennusohjelma: 
    • IKEv2 on vakaampi: IKEv2 käsittelee jälleenyhdistämisiä paremmin kuin OpenVPN. 
    • IKEv2 jälleenyhdistää automaattisesti: tarkoitus ei ole, että sinun pitäisi pitää silmällä OpenVPN:ää, mutta mobiilikäyttäjät arvostavat IKEv2:n mukanaan tuomaa vakautta. 

    Loppujen lopuksi kummatkin näistä protokollista ovat hyviä, tosin IKEv2 tarjoaa enemmän etuja mobiilikäyttäjille. 

    Mitkä ovat IKEv2:n edut ja haittapuolet? 

    IKEv2:lla on lukuisia etuja ja hyvin harvoja haittapuolia, kuten:

    Turvallinen salaus
    IKEv2/IPsec-salaus on pysynyt edistyksen vauhdissa mukana ja on aivan yhtä turvallinen kuin muutkin markkinoilla olevat protokollat.

    Yhdistettynä laajaan laitetukeen tämä tarkoittaa, että voit IKEv2/IPsecin avulla suojata laitteet, jotka eivät ehkä pysty suorittamaan uusimpia VPN-protokollia.
    Yhteyden vakaus
    IKEv2/IPsec vaihtaa sujuvasti verkkojen välillä liikkuessasi säilyttäen näin vakaan yhteyden koko ajan.

    Mobiilikäyttäjille tämä on hyvin kätevää, koska he ovat aina liikkeessä.
    Nopeus
    KEv2/IPsec hyödyntää hyvin tehokkaasti laiteresursseja. Se ei siten ole vain nopeampi vaan toimii myös paremmin vähemmän tehokkaissa laitteissa.

    Tämä on tärkeää älypuhelimen käyttäjille, koska heillä ei ole yhtä paljon käytettävää tehoa kuin esimerkiksi kannettavan tietokoneen käyttäjillä.
    Laitetuki
    IKEv2/IPsec-protokollaa voidaan käyttää tietokoneissa, reitittimissä ja älypuhelimissa, koska se tukee varsin useaa erilaista alustaa/käyttöjärjestelmää.

    Turvallisesta VPN-protokollasta on sinulle hyötyä vain, jos laitteesi voi käyttää sitä. Jos valitset IKEv2/IPsecin, laitteesi voi todennäköisesti käyttää sitä.

    Haittapuolia ei ole juuri nimeksikään: WireGuard on uudempi ja nopeampi kuin IKEv2. 

    Onko IKEv2 yhteensopiva laitteeni kanssa?

    VPN-protokollan yhteensopivuus riippuu siitä, miten sitä sovelletaan. Surfshark soveltaa sitä seuraavasti:

    • Windows: Ei (useimmat käyttäjät ovat vaihtaneet WireGuardiin)
    • Android: Kyllä
    • iOS: Kyllä
    • macOS: Kyllä
    • Linux: Ei 

    IKEv2 on ollut pitkän aikaa suositeltu protokolla mobiililaitteille ja se on tässä vain vahvistanut asemiaan. 

    Yhteenvetona: IKEv2 on IKE-OK.

    IKEv2 on laajalti luotettu ja hyväksytty VPN-protokolla. Käytettäessä sitä yhdessä IPsecin kanssa se tarjoaa pääsyn laadukkaisiin VPN-yhteyksiin monilla alustoilla. Vieläkin parempi, se on yhteyksiensä ansiosta houkutteleva vaihtoehto mobiilikäyttäjille, joiden pitää aina ottaa huomioon käytettävissään olevat resurssit. Sen vuoksi sitä tarjotaankin yhtenä protokollavaihtoehtona Surfshark VPN -käyttäjille – miksi et kokeilisi sitä myös itse?

    Hanki nopea mobiili-VPN
    Surfshark

    Usein kysytyt kysymykset

    Sopiiko IKEv2 hyvin pelaamiseen?

    IKEv2 on hyvä VPN-protokolla pelaamiseen, koska se on varsin kevyt resurssi käyttää. 

    Onko IKEv2 VPN turvallinen?

    Kyllä. IKEv2:lla ei ole tunnettuja haavoittuvuuksia ja se on suojattu vahvalla salauksella. 

    Onko IKEv2 VPN ilmainen?

    IKEv2 VPN on sekä ilmainen että ei-ilmainen:

    1. Se on ilmainen siinä mielessä, että periaatteessa mikä tahansa käyttöjärjestelmä tukee sitä natiivisti.
    2. Se on ei-ilmainen siksi, ettei se vieläkään toimi ilman oikein määritettyä VPN-palvelinta (tämä koskee kaikkia VPN-protokollia). 

    Mikä on parempi: OpenVPN vai IKEv2?

    IKEv2 on taatusti parempi mobiililaitteille, koska se käyttää tehokkaammin laitteistoresursseja ja jälleenyhdistäminen on siinä helpompaa.

    Vaihtoehtovastaus: WireGuard. 

    Mikä on parempi: IKEv2 vai L2TP?

    IKEv2 tarjoaa paljon paremman turvallisuuden kuin L2TP.

    Onko IKEv2 turvallisempi kuin IKEv1?

    IKEv2 on turvallisempi kuin IKEv1 EAP (Extensible Authentication Protocol) -tukensa ansiosta. Se on myös nopeampi ja toimii paremmin. 

    Mitä IKEv2 tarkoittaa iPhonessa?

    iPhonessa IKEv2 on yksi iOSin tukemista VPN-protokollista. IKEv2 myös tarkoittaa samaa asiaa kaikkialla muualla.